Hitag fixes (#887)

* don't display error message during 'lf search' when no Hitag tag is present
* remove superfluous options in 'lf hitag read'
* fix setting of default threshold when selecting FPGA_CMD_SET_EDGE_DETECT_THRESHOLD major mode
* some refactoring
